“…Body composition measurements will include gold-standard methods: dual-energy x-ray absorptiometry (DEXA) to determine fat mass [56, 57], total body potassium to assess body cell mass [58], in vivo neutron activation analysis for body nitrogen to determine total body protein [59], and deuterium dilution to determine total body water [60]. In addition, bioelectrical impedance assessment will be carried out as a surrogate measurement of total body water, extracellular water and fat mass [61].…”

“…The ®rst component in this model, total body water, is quanti®ed using either tritiated water or deuterium dilution. Total body nitrogen is next measured with the technique referred to as prompt gamma neutron activation analysis (Beddoe et al, 1984;Dutton, 1991;Kyere et al, 1982;Mernagh et al, 1977;Pierson et al, 1990;Varstsky et al, 1984). Total body nitrogen is then used to calculate total body protein mass.…”

“…The only really satisfactory technique is neutron activation analysis, but that involves signi®cant amounts of radiation and is not widely available. In New Zealand a facility has been built for use in critically ill patients (Beddoe et al, 1984).…”
